Provisional poster and artwork for the canceled 1978 Japanese Grand Prix at Suzuka. The race was originally scheduled for an April slot in the 1978 season, and did not reappear on the Formula One calendar until 1987. #F1 #Formula1 #JapaneseGP #Suzuka
